Immigration Reform Law Institute Supports Federal Lawsuit of a Davidson County Student Suspended for Saying “Illegal Alien” in Class

The Immigration Reform Law Institute is supporting the federal lawsuit of a Davidson County student suspended from school for speaking the words “illegal alien” in class.

The suit from 16-year-old Christian McGhee and his parents alleges that the local school system violated the student’s rights to free speech, due process, and education by suspending him from school earlier this year.
